About NuGet
An essential tool for any modern development platform is a mechanism through which developers can create, share, and consume useful libraries and packages. For .NET, that mechanism is NuGet, which defines how packages for .NET are created, hosted, and consumed, and provides the tools for each of those roles.

About the Gallery
The NuGet Gallery is
Open-Source Software
licensed under the
Apache 2 License
. This means
you can take the code, modify it and redistribute it freely, as long as you adhere to the terms of the license.
